This ultra-layered cut features bold crown volume and soft, tapered ends—sometimes referred to as “the wolf cut.” Built for movement and contrast, it’s a shape that thrives on customization.
Here’s what stylists should know before cutting:
✔️ Layering should lift from the crown, not collapse the length
✔️ Ends must stay diffused to avoid harsh, shelf-like lines
✔️ Fine, straight or very curly textures require a different approach
✔️ Styling is minimal, support movement with mousse, salt spray + a diffuser
